深入分析游戏性能测试:关键要素、测试方法与优化策略游戏性能测试怎么做
游戏性能测试是确保游戏在不同硬件配置和操作系统上运行流畅、无卡顿、无错误的重要环节,本文将详细介绍游戏性能测试的关键要素、测试方法以及优化策略,以帮助开发者提高游戏性能,为玩家提供更佳的游戏体验。
游戏性能测试的关键要素
1. 帧率(FPS):帧率是衡量游戏性能的重要指标,通常以每秒显示的帧数(FPS)来衡量,理想情况下,游戏应保持在60 FPS以上,以确保画面流畅。
2. 渲染时间:渲染时间指的是游戏画面从生成到显示所需的时间,缩短渲染时间可以提高帧率,从而提升游戏体验。
3. 输入延迟:输入延迟是指玩家操作与游戏响应之间的时间差,低输入延迟对于竞技类游戏尤为重要,以确保玩家能够实时感受到操作反馈。
4. 内存和CPU使用率:游戏在运行过程中,对内存和CPU的占用情况也会影响性能,过高的内存和CPU使用率可能导致游戏卡顿或崩溃。
5. 网络延迟:对于在线多人游戏,网络延迟是一个重要的性能指标,低网络延迟可以确保玩家之间的互动更加流畅。
游戏性能测试的方法
1. 压力测试:通过模拟高负载情况下的游戏运行,以检测游戏在极端条件下的性能表现。
2. 基准测试:使用特定的测试工具或游戏场景,对游戏性能进行量化评估。
3. 实际游戏测试:在实际游戏过程中,记录关键性能指标,如帧率、渲染时间等。
4. 自动化测试:利用自动化测试工具,对游戏进行持续的性能测试,以发现潜在的性能问题。
5. 玩家反馈:收集玩家对游戏性能的反馈,以了解实际用户体验中的性能问题。
游戏性能优化策略
1. 图形渲染优化:优化游戏的图形渲染算法,减少不必要的渲染操作,提高渲染效率。
2. 内存管理:合理分配和管理内存资源,避免内存泄漏,确保游戏运行稳定。
3. CPU负载均衡:优化游戏逻辑,确保CPU负载均衡,避免因单线程过载导致的性能瓶颈。
4. 网络优化:优化游戏的网络通信协议,减少数据传输延迟,提高在线游戏的流畅度。
5. 代码优化:对游戏代码进行审查和优化,提高代码执行效率,减少不必要的计算。
6. 多线程和异步处理:合理使用多线程和异步处理技术,提高游戏运行效率。
7. 硬件加速:利用GPU加速图形渲染,提高渲染性能。
8. 性能监控:实时监控游戏性能,及时发现并解决性能问题。
9. 用户体验优化:根据玩家反馈,对游戏进行针对性的性能优化,提高用户体验。
10. 持续迭代:游戏性能优化是一个持续的过程,需要不断地测试、优化和迭代。
游戏性能测试是确保游戏质量的关键环节,通过对关键性能要素的测试和优化,可以提高游戏的运行效率,为玩家提供更佳的游戏体验,开发者应重视性能测试,并采取有效的优化策略,以提升游戏的市场竞争力。
- 随机文章
- 热门文章
- 热评文章
- 深入分析游戏性能测试:关键要素、测试方法与优化策略游戏性能测试怎么做
- 软件性能测试:关键概念、方法与实践软件性能测试的评测指标主要有
- 全面了解安全性能综合测试仪:原理、应用与操作安全性能综合测试仪参数设置
- 深入解析电脑性能测试工具:从基础知识到实际应用电脑性能测试工具箱
- 全面了解显卡性能测试软件:关键指标、工具和使用指南测试显卡性能的软件有哪些
- 全面评估电脑性能:推荐测试软件及使用指南测试电脑性能软件推荐
- 深入了解鲁大师性能测试:全面解析硬件性能,优化电脑体验鲁大师性能测试要多久
- 全面解析电脑综合性能测试:关键指标、测试工具与优化策略电脑综合性能得分排行
- 深入了解显卡性能测试工具:关键工具、性能指标与测试方法显卡性能测试软件什么好